From: Taphonomic and technological analyses of Lower Palaeolithic bone tools from Clacton-on-Sea, UK

Figure 11

Comparison of flaking of the Boxgrove percussor fragment (a–c, NHMUK PV M 103370) with flake removals on the shafts of the rhinoceros radius (d–f, NHMUK PV M 103081), and deer tibia (g–i, NHMUK PA E 7492) from Clacton. The Alicona images are oriented to show battering damage, which is well preserved in the Boxgrove example but partly covered by matrix in the rhinoceros radius; it is not possible to estimate the extent of damage to the tibia because weathering has removed the outer surface of the cortical bone in the critical areas.
